BangShift.com Pacific P12W3 Truck last one ever produced test drive

Pacific vans is probably not a reputation that’s wholly acquainted to everybody exterior of hardcore truck geeks but it surely in all probability ought to be. This firm constructed some actually neat stuff over time and so they had a fame of being indestructible, overbuilt, and solidly engineered rigs for no matter state of affairs they have been positioned in. They have been largely used as off highway vans in logging, mining, and enormous building settings. These harsh environments check each nut and bolt of a piece truck’s being and Pacifics made the grade for power.

Like many of those specialty firms, Pacific has an attention-grabbing possession historical past. Born in 1947 Pacific vans grew and grew into a major producer via the Nineteen Fifties and Sixties and was then bought to Worldwide Harvester in 1970. Within the early Eighties the corporate was bought to an outfit in Singapore and Pacific vans have been quickly  being constructed and shipped in quantity to Asia and Malaysia to service their booming timber industries. The corporate modified methods over time and by the early Nineties the truck constructing division of the corporate was not a precedence so the final official Pacific truck was in-built 1991. The corporate was then largely within the elements and distribution finish of the provision chain.

However wait, this video reveals the a Pacific truck being in-built 1995. What provides? Superior. That’s what provides.

Three mechanics who have been with the corporate and had been for many years took on the undertaking of constructing the final full truck they might out of the spares that they’d on the Vancouver elements depot. They constructed the truck in the back of the store and as you will notice, needed to knock a part of a wall right down to get it out! The large, 55,000lb truck was designed to haul 250-ton a great deal of iron ore and should still be doing that as you learn this.

At the moment the Pacific Truck identify is owned by Coast Powertrain Ltd and so they have each blueprint, plan, and scheme from day one to the final day of the Pacific Truck manufacturing historical past. They at present produce elements, subassemblies, and so they have the aptitude to as soon as once more product Pacific vans just like the one you see right here. How rad is that?

We imagine that this truck has a large 800hp Cummins in it however we’re not 100% positive. Simply the sheer mass of the factor is superb.
